Title: Relationships of Bexar shale, Hensel sandstone, and Hensel dolomite (basal upper Trinity, Comanchean Cretaceous) in south-central Texas

Abstract

The Bexar Shale has been considered the offshore equivalent of the Cow Creek Limestone, the overlying Hensel sandstone, or of the disconformity between them in outcropping sections. Cores and outcrops in Comal, Kendall, and northern Bexar Counties preserve calcitic and dolomitic caliche in the top of the Cow Creek Limestone. Above the caliche is 8-16 m(25-50 ft) of laminated or bioturbated, dolomitic siltstone and silty dolomite (Hensel dolomite). Dolomite is euhedral and silt-sized. The lower part contains collophane grains and oyster shells replaced partly by chalcedony. Carbonate grains within the upper part include angular and well-rounded mollusk and echinoid fragments; many are pyritic and coated by glauconite. Terrigenous grains in Hensel dolomite grade upward from silt to coarse subarkose sand from central Texas. In southern Bexar County, about 35 m (115 ft) of silt-, clay-, and calcite-mudstone referable to the Bexar Shale sharply overlie shallow marine Cow Creek Limestone, and grade abruptly upward into about 7 m (23 ft) of Hensel dolomite. Dolomite is overlain by calcarenite of the Glen Rose Formation containing subarkose sand grains. Similar distinctive sand grains occur in well cuttings of basal Glen Rose beds northeastward through Travis County. The Bexar represents a flood of clay-sizedmore » sediment from a distant source, spread across the San Marcos arch during a rapid transgression. Slightly younger sand, silt, and local clay of the Hensel sandstone were eroded from central Texas by a few flash floods during a major period of caliche formation in the area.« less
